In the pharmaceutical industry, the proper storage of medications and vaccines is crucial to maintaining their efficacy and safety. pharma storage solutions play a vital role in ensuring that these products are stored at the correct temperature and humidity levels to prevent spoilage and maintain their potency. Without proper storage solutions in place, pharmaceutical companies risk losing valuable inventory and compromising patient health.

There are several factors to consider when designing a pharma storage solution, including temperature control, humidity levels, security, and accessibility. Let’s explore some of the best practices and innovative technologies available for optimizing pharma storage solutions.

Temperature Control:
One of the most critical factors in pharma storage solutions is temperature control. Many medications and vaccines are sensitive to temperature fluctuations and must be stored within a specific range to remain effective. To ensure temperature control, pharmaceutical companies invest in high-quality refrigeration units and temperature monitoring systems. These systems can detect any deviations from the recommended temperature range and alert staff to take corrective action immediately.

In recent years, advancements in temperature-controlled packaging have revolutionized the way pharmaceuticals are transported and stored. These innovative solutions use advanced insulation materials and refrigerants to maintain a stable temperature during transit, reducing the risk of temperature excursions that could compromise product quality.

Humidity Control:
Aside from temperature control, humidity levels are also a crucial factor to consider in pharma storage solutions. High humidity levels can promote the growth of mold and bacteria, leading to product contamination. To prevent this, pharmaceutical companies use dehumidifiers and humidity monitoring systems to maintain optimal humidity levels in their storage facilities.

Additionally, proper ventilation and air circulation are essential to prevent condensation and mold growth in storage areas. Investing in air quality monitoring systems can help pharmaceutical companies ensure that their storage facilities meet industry standards for humidity control and air quality.

Security:
Maintaining the security of pharmaceutical inventory is a top priority for companies in the industry. pharma storage solutions must include robust security measures to protect valuable products from theft or tampering. Restricted access control systems, surveillance cameras, and alarm systems are commonly used to secure storage facilities and prevent unauthorized entry.

Moreover, tracking and tracing technologies such as RFID tags and barcodes are essential for monitoring the movement of pharmaceutical products within the storage facility. These technologies enable companies to quickly identify the location of specific products and ensure that they are stored properly.

Accessibility:
While security is essential, pharmaceutical companies must also prioritize accessibility in their storage solutions. Efficient storage and retrieval processes are critical to maximizing operational efficiency and minimizing the risk of errors. Investing in automated storage and retrieval systems can help companies streamline their inventory management processes and reduce the time and labor required to locate specific products.

Moreover, implementing a robust inventory management system can help pharmaceutical companies track product expiry dates, monitor stock levels, and optimize reorder processes. By leveraging technology to automate these tasks, companies can maintain accurate inventory records and prevent stockouts or excess inventory buildup.
